DonS, if someone changed from an Alpha Gen 2 with a 5.7 to a Bravo with a Small Block Chevy of the same vintage, would they need to replace the Y-Pipe? I guess I am asking is the difference the width/shape/size at the exhaust elbow or is it different down at the transom plate where it bolts on?
Davis, the risers he is talking about are the pieces of the exhaust that are bolted on top of the exhaust manifolds. They "raise" the static line of the exhaust so that water doesn't just rush right back up the exhaust and into the motor.
